02 · Machining capabilities and equipment

Machining, wire EDM, and measurement are all handled in-house.

Cutting machiningMachining centers (including 5-axis machines), NC lathes, and conventional milling machines
EDMWire EDM and sinker EDM — for details and deep ribs inaccessible to cutting tools, and machining after hardening
Grinding and finishingSurface grinding, jig grinding, and hand finishing
Measurement and inspection3D measuring machine. Inspection in a temperature-controlled (20°C ±1°C) measurement room
Supported lot sizeOne piece to small lots. We can also discuss material procurement.

03 · Reproduction machining from an actual component without drawings

From physical inspection to CAD conversion and component fabrication

For dies without drawings and discontinued parts, we can discuss the complete process from checking the physical geometry through 3D measurement, CAD conversion, and component fabrication.

Check the condition of the actual component

We consider the reproduction-machining approach from photos of the actual component, worn areas, and approximate dimensions.

Convert to CAD data with 3D scanning

We capture the shape with a non-contact 3D scanner and prepare CAD data suitable for fabrication planning.

Support through component fabrication and adjustment

We go beyond data creation, connecting component fabrication, assembly checks, and necessary adjustments in-house.
